What are the Best Fields and Top Jobs Opportunities in Australia?

Australia, with its thriving economy and evolving industries, has been a country offering high-growth career paths across technology, healthcare, engineering and several other industries. These sectors are recruiting thousands of international students and professionals every year to join the community of experts already working in the country with excellent job prospects, competitive salaries, and long-term stability. 

If you are contemplating studying in Australia, take a look at some popular job opportunities in Australia and job roles available within them for Indian students and professionals:

1. Data and Analytics

Data & Analytics is one of the most in-demand fields in Australia, especially for skilled migrants and international graduates. Companies across industries are investing in data-driven decision-making to boost the demand for data and analytics professionals. Here are some in-demand career opportunities in Australia for Data and Analytics:

  • Key Roles: Data Analyst, Business Analyst, Data Scientist, and Machine Learning Engineer.
  • Who can apply: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ics graduates, MBA graduates, and students with in-depth knowledge in Python, SQL, and data visualization.
  • Top Employers: Deloitte, Commonwealth Bank, Telstra, Atlassian, and government jobs.

2. IT and Technology

The booming digital transformation across industries has opened new avenues of opportunities for graduates to get best paying jobs in Australia in the IT and technology sectors.

  • Key Roles: Software Developer, Cybersecurity Analyst, Data Scientist, and Cloud Engineer.
  • Who can apply: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ics graduates, proficient coding and bootcamp learners, and tech-savvy professionals.
  • Top Employers: Telstra, Accenture, Infosys, Deloitte, IBM, Atlassian, and Canva.

3. Healthcare

The growing aging population, increasing expansion of the healthcare sector, and mental health awareness are among the key factors that are responsible for the growing demand for healthcare professionals in Australia. Here are some job opportunities in Australia in healthcare sector:

  • Key Roles: Registered Nurse, General Practitioner, Mental Health Specialist, Physiotherapist.
  • Who can apply: Medical graduates, public health professionals, nursing students.
  • Top Employers: SW Health, Ramsay Health Care, Bupa, Medibank, Healthscope.

4. Finance and Accounting

Growth in the fintech industry and the rising need for compliance and investment advisory have opened doors to job opportunities in the fintech and accounting sectors, especially for those with a degree in Finance.

  • Key Roles: Financial Analyst, Accountant, Auditor, Investment Banker
  • Who can apply: Commerce graduates, MBA graduates, and CA/CPA certificate holders
  • Top Employers: Commonwealth Bank, ANZ, KPMG, PwC, EY, NAB

According to an estimate, the entry level salary in finance sector is 70,000 – 80,000 AUD (INR 40L to 52L) per annum or more after pursuing Masters in Accounts and Finance.

Top 10 Highest Paying Jobs in Australia 2025

​Australia's job market in 2025 offers varied opportunities across sectors to fulfill the growing demand for skilled professionals in the country. Here are some of the highest-paying jobs:​

Job Role Industry  Average Annual Salary
Data Analysts Tech, Finance, Healthcare, Retail $105,000
Product Analysts Tech, SaaS, E-commerce $105,000
Surgeon Healthcare  $280,000
Psychiatrist  Healthcare  $200,000
Anesthetist Healthcare  $195,000
Legal Counselor  Legal/Corporate $160,000
Financial Analysts BFSI, Startups, Corporates $107,750
Sales Managers E-commerce, FMCG, Media, SaaS $110,000
Lawyers (Legal Professionals) Legal/Corporate $115,835
Construction Managers Construction, Real Estate, Urban Planning $163,640

Source: SEEK.com.au

Educational Pathways and Certifications for Top Careers in Australia

To succeed in the competitive job market of Australia, international students are expected to align their careers with appropriate qualifications to suit the needs of the local Australian industry. Let's take a look at the key degrees and certifications required to apply for the top-paying job roles in Australia:

1. IT and Data Science

Suggested Courses:  Bachelor of Science (BSc) in Computer Science, Data Analytics, Data Science. Master of Science (MSc) in Computers, Data Analytics, etc.

Top Certifications:  AWS/Azure Certifications, certifications in Tableau, and Google Data Analytics

2. Healthcare and Nursing

Suggested Courses: Bachelor's/Master's degree in Nursing, Public Health, etc.

Top Certifications:   Graduate Certificate in Advanced Nursing (GCAN), Graduate Certificate in Acute Care Nursing.

3. Engineering

Suggested Courses: BE/ME in Civil, Electrical, Mechanical

Top Certifications: Professional Certificate of Competency in instrumentation, automation, and process control, Professional Certificate in Competency in Hydraulics and Pneumatics

4. Finance and Accounting

Suggested Courses: BCom, BBA, MBA, Master of Professional Accounting

Top Certifications: Certified Practicing Accountant (CPA), Association of Chartered Certified Accountants (ACCA) certification, Certificate in Chartered Accountancy (CA)

5. Business and Management

Suggested Courses: MBA, MSc in Business Analytics, Project Management

Top Certifications: Project Management (PMP), Supply Chain Management (CSCP)

6. Construction

Suggested Courses: BE in Civil, Construction Project Management

Top Certifications: White Card (CPCWHS1001) for site safety, Certificate III in Carpentry, Certificate IV in Building and Construction

7. Education and Training

Suggested Courses: BEd, MEd, TESOL, Special Education

Top Certifications: The Australian Qualifications Framework (AQF), Vocational Education and Training (VET), Diploma of Early Childhood Education.

8. Marketing and Media

Suggested Courses: BBA in Marketing, Master of Digital Marketing

Top Certifications: DMI PRO (Digital Marketing Institute), ADMA Digital Marketing Certificate, MFA Digital Foundations

9. Law and Legal Services

Suggested Courses: LLB, legal support staff, legal recruitment, and consulting

Requirement: Complete Practical Legal Training (PLT)

Current Job Market Trends in Australia?

As of February 2025, employment in Australia has increased to 14,547,800. The job market in the present scenario in Australia is driven by growth in technology with a transition towards work flexibility.

Australia experiences a skill shortage in many industries, opening doors to skilled professionals across sectors. With digitization skills and practical experience being preferred, Australia is becoming a growing market for international students and professionals with job-aligned qualifications.

Emerging technologies like Artificial Intelligence, Data Science, and Cybersecurity are also among the growing sectors in Australia. With all this and more, Australia continues to be a strong and promising place for international students and skilled workers to build their careers.

What is the average salary in Australia for skilled professionals?

According to the Australian Bureau of Statistics (ABS), the average weekly earnings for full-time adults were approximately AUD 1,888 (₹101,073) in November 2023, which equates to an annual salary of approximately AUD 98,000 (₹5,376,202) of gross earnings.

Can I stay and work in Australia after completing my studies?

The Temporary Graduate (subclass 485) visa lets international graduates live and work in Australia for 18 months to 3 years, depending on their eligibility. Graduates, after completing their studies, can apply for a visa to stay and work in Australia.

Do I need to take an English language test to work in Australia?

Yes, to get a work visa for Australia, you usually need to show English language skills by taking a test like IELTS or PTE, depending on your job and visa type.

What is the cost of living in Australia for working professionals?

The average monthly cost of living in Australia ranges from AUD 1,400 to AUD 2,500. This includes basic expenses like food, transportation, and healthcare, and excludes rent. However, this cost may vary depending on your lifestyle and location.

Which short term courses is best to work in Australia?

Courses in fields like IT, digital marketing, and data science are highly sought after. Shorter, accredited programs in hospitality, aged care, and trades like construction also provide excellent job prospects in Australia.

What is the minimum IELTES/PTE score required for getting Australia Visa?

For a competent English level, which is a common requirement for many skilled visas, a minimum IELTS score of 6.0 in each band or a PTE score of 50 in each section is often needed. Higher scores can earn more points for your visa application.
